Mysql_num_rows

Résolu/Fermé
t671 Messages postés 1419 Date d'inscription lundi 25 février 2008 Statut Membre Dernière intervention 26 février 2024 - 11 févr. 2016 à 18:36
 Utilisateur anonyme - 12 févr. 2016 à 19:00
Bonjour,

Je dois avoir une erreur dans ma requête, car le nombre d'individu retourné n'est pas juste :
$nom=$_SESSION['nom']=$_POST['nom'];			
$prenom=$_SESSION['prenom']=$_POST['prenom'];		

$select = "SELECT * FROM individus WHERE nom = '.$nom.' AND prenom = '.$prenom.' ORDER BY SUBSTRING(date_naissance, -4) ASC";
$result = mysql_query ($select) or die(mysql_error());
$num_rows = mysql_num_rows($result);

echo $num_rows;


Le $num_rows devrait me retourner 1, mais là il me retourne 0.
J'ai vérifier ma base : le 1 est bien présent ...........

Merci.

2 réponses

Bonjour

Ta requête n'est pas celle que tu crois. Fais un
echo $select;
et tu verras ton erreur.
1
t671 Messages postés 1419 Date d'inscription lundi 25 février 2008 Statut Membre Dernière intervention 26 février 2024 11
12 févr. 2016 à 18:07
Ca y est ............... j'ai trouvé !!!!!
Merci !
A ++
0
Utilisateur anonyme
12 févr. 2016 à 19:00
De rien :)
0